A public library which has been revamped by a small group of inmates from the Corradino Correctional Facilities was this morning passed on from the Education Ministry to the Paola council.
The inmates painted the library, named after poet and trade unionist Karmenu Ellul Galea, constructed a ramp to make it more accessible and carried out other works which were necessary.
Home Affairs Minister Carmelo Mifsud Bonnici said that society was changing and the government was putting foward the process of educating and rehabilitating people who brushed with the law.
There were inmates who wanted to help and reintegrate in society and they should be given the opportunity, he said.
